Phlebotomy Technician/Phlebotomist at Elgin Community College

If you are interested in studying Phlebotomy Technician/Phlebotomist, consider the program at Elgin Community College. We’ve gathered the following information to help you decide.

Elgin Community College sits in Elgin, IL.

In the most recent year for which we have data, 23 phlebotomy technician/phlebotomist degrees were awarded at Elgin Community College.

Studying Online at Elgin Community College

Online coursework is an option at Elgin Community College. Of 10,251 students, 1,268 (12%) studied exclusively online and 2,609 (25%) took at least some classes online.
